For the first time, the U.S. government will pay for a large study measuring whether overdoses can be prevented by so-called safe injection sites, places where people can use heroin and other illegal drugs and be revived if they take too much. The grant provides more than $5 million over four years to New York […]

Almost half of US adults say they’re worried about the safety of their deposits in banks and other financial institutions — levels of concern as high or higher than during the 2008 financial crisis. A Gallup poll released Wednesday shows 48% of Americans are very or moderately worried about their money following the worst spate […]

Take Back the Night is returning for its 45th annual event at the University of Oregon Thursday evening to recognize and support survivors of sexual assault, abuse and violence. Hosted by the UO Women’s Center, the three-part event will include a rally, a two-mile march and a speak-out, intended to symbolize reclaiming people’s safety on […]
